Избранное трейдера Schurik

по

Ищу партнера для HFT торговли фьючерсами на индекс S&P500 на CME

    • 30 мая 2014, 11:45
    • |
    • ELab
  • Еще
Для старта проекта необходимо со стороны парнера:

1. Нужна фирма в оффшоре (если нет желания платить налоги кнчно — у меня лично нет). Вероятно, самое лучшее место Гонконг.
2. Капитал в $250 000. Отмечу, что эти деньги партнера к которым я доступа прямого иметь не буду — я по факту трейдер, который только торгует. Разумеется и торговля в рабочем режиме будет начата только после серии тестовых трейдов.
3. Нужно затем открыть счет в клиринговой компании (брокер для торговли в режиме DMA не нужен).
4. Одновременно покупается в лизинг членство на бирже СМЕ. Это в районе $3500 за рассмотрение и 3 месяца затрат на поддержание проекта ($2000 + $375*3 (оплата лизинга статуса члена биржи)) + расходы на пересылку документов.

Затраты партнера это открытие компании, забрасывание туда денег, оплата членства на бирже. Моя оценка в районе $7500 ($3000 на орг. вопросы связанные с открытием компании и подготовкой документов необходимых). Я изначально затрачу ~$15000-20000 (сервер на площадке биржи и оплата биржевых данных). В дальнейшем, оплата сервера и данных из прибыли.

Далее после открытия счета в брокерской компании и получения DMA доступа в течении 2х месяцев разработка и тестирование. Потом месяц живой работы на живом рынке с действующим членством (там время рассмотрения заявки 30 дней поэтому и лаг такой). В течении 3го месяца получаем первые деньги. Схема простая довольно. Никаких инвестиций в воздух. Готовая модель и просчитанный риск.

Модель уже есть, опыты есть (правда, со временем реакции, которую обеспечил Rithmic ее не хватает для прибыли). Поэтому и необходим режим прямого подключения (DMA) (для чего капитал нужен в $250 000) и сервер на бирже, работающий с биржей напрямую в режиме DMA — Direct Market Access.

( Читать дальше )

Немного извратов с Random Forest в R

Продолжая тему, затронутую в  предыдущей публикации хочу поделиться некоторыми наблюдениями.

И так, возьмем 1000 дней AAPL, 20 внутридневных метрик и попробуем обучить алгоритмы случайного леса и ближайших соседей и прогнать его на последних 120 днях. 

Результат для числовых значений результата:
Немного извратов с Random Forest в R 

( Читать дальше )

Как алгоритмизировать поиск свечных паттернов

 
Пару месяцев назад завершил одну интересную программу, которая самостоятельно ищёт прибыльные свечные паттерны. Решил было спрятать под подушкой, но недавно передумал. Пока доделывал, появилось несколько HFT идей. Буду заниматься ими, а эту подарю миру.
Как алгоритмизировать поиск свечных паттернов
Программу не выложу, но про идею расскажу подробно. Берите, реализуйте, кто может. Буду только рад. Удалось обнаружить такое огромное количество паттернов, что на всех программистов хватит.
 
Plan:
  1. Что такое свечной паттерн;
  2. Алгоритм поиска паттернов;
  3. Подводные камни;
  4. Оптимизация, многопоточность;
  5. Альтернативы.


( Читать дальше )

Об оценке будущей волатильности

В статье сравниваются различные методы предсказания будущей волатильности, приводится сравнительная табличка ошибки каждого метода, и делаются выводы о наиболее эффективных способах прогноза.
 
Считается, что прибыль опционной позиции зависит от будущей реализованной волатильности (RV). При этом реализованную волатильность каждый понимает по своему. В частности, иногда подразумевают волатильность, относящуюся к сделкам конкретного лица. Думаю, что это вещь не представляющая широкого общественного интереса. Интерес участников рынка фокусируется на стандартных показателях будущей волатильности.
 
Иногда под RV имеют в виду HV, которая будет реализована в будущем со сделками в конце дня по ценам закрытия. Данный подход понятен и формализуем. Действительно, часто трейдеры хеджируют позицию один раз в день. Однако и такой подход, на мой взгляд, не лишен недостатков. Например, если рынок каждый день будет расти ровно на 2%, то HV окажется равной нулю. Но фактически мы будем неплохо зарабатывать на гамме при купленной волатильности. Ведь дельта для нейтрализации позиции будет рассчитана в будущем из расчета, что тренд равен нулю или небольшой безрисковой ставке.


( Читать дальше )

Рисуем улыбку с помощью дельта-хеджа

Продолжаю заумные, бесполезные и оторванные от жизни теоретические изыскания)) В этой статье я еще сильнее запутаю вопрос о улыбке опционов, наведу тень на плетень, запудрю мозги и напущу тумана))) Я покажу, что вопрос о форме улыбки еще сложнее, чем кажется тем, кто думает, что он сложный. В общем, я честно предупредил. Те, кто не хотят себя мучить, могут сразу перейти к выводам. Дисклеймер закончен, задержите дыхание — ныряем!

В последней статье «Улыбка недельных опционов» я вывел теоретическую улыбку на основании эмпирического распределения приращений индекса РТС. Является ли выведенная улыбка «справедливой»? Чтобы это проверить, нарисуем улыбку альтернативным способом —  с помощью дельта-хеджа.

Также используем эмпирическое распределение пятидневных скачков базового актива. В качестве базового актива возьмем склеенный фьючерс на индекс РТС. Напомню, в прошлой статье базовым активом служил сам индекс. Здесь я использую дельта-хедж, хеджировать индекс нельзя, приходится использовать фьючерс. На результате, как будет видно далее, эта замена скажется не сильно. 

( Читать дальше )

Улыбка недельных опционов

Какая должна быть правильная форма улыбки? Продолжаю разбираться с этим вопросом, используя эмпирическое распределение. Как было показано в моих июньских постах, построенное по дням эмпирическое распределение не дает улыбку привычной рыночной формы. Вероятно, это связано с тем, что распределение не учитывает кластеризацию волатильности и коррелированность последовательных ежедневных приращений.
 
Чтобы исключить искажение из-за коррелированности приращений, рассмотрим распределение на основе недельных приращений цены. Распределение строится на основе пятидневных скачков индекса РТС, созданных с помощью скользящего окна с января 2010г. по февраль 2013г. Время до экспирации принимается равным одной неделе. В связи с возможным введением недельных опционов выбор недели в качестве временного интервала наиболее интересен.

В качестве базового актива выбран индекс, а не фьючерс, поскольку дельтахеджирование не производится, а излишняя волатильность фьючерса несколько искажает результат. Ставка доходности принимается равной нулю. Полагаю, это справедливо для долларового индекса. Для удобства работы каждое значение индекса увеличим на 100.

( Читать дальше )

Просто про опционы. Глава пятая.

Глава пятая, в которой Гном начинает раскрывать Вике секреты робота Седого
 

 
— Звонил Седой. Сказал, что раз за неделю робот на ресторан не заработал, то идти в него незачем.
 
Вика, казалось, расстроилась. Выходить по воскресениям в люди начинало входить в привычку и было видно, она готовилась к воскресению.
 
— Ну давай их сегодня к нам пригласим? Я ужин приготовлю. Алиса ведь приехала?
 
— Приехала и уехала. На самом деле Седой с ней удрал в Израиль до вторника. Поэтому и прикрылся результатом робота как поводом отменить встречу.
 
— Ммм… жаль.
 
— Ну ты не куксись. Сегодня все равно пойдем перекусим. Вдвоем. Покажу немного внутренностей лехиного киборга. — подмигнул ей я.


( Читать дальше )

Один день из жизни Ri. Или введение в микроструктурный анализ

Для большинства трейдеров свечные графики различного таймфрейма это и есть рынок, там скрывается все — и тренд и боковик и хитрый маркет мэйкер с глобальным кукловодом. Начнем с простых фактов, за одну сессию 2012.11.07 на фьючерсе Ri ядро биржи обработало 10 449 043 транзакций или примерно 12 000 транзакций в минуту, одна свечка самого «высоко частотного» минутного таймфрема скрывает за собой огромное количество более элементарных действий. Поэтому мы спустимся на самый низкий уровень того, что происходит на бирже и начнем оттуда.

    Можно долго рассказывать про то как устроена биржа, про промежуточные сервера и другие части «транспортной» инфракстуры, какие задержки они вносят при путешествии заявки, но в конце пути любая заявка попадает в ядро биржие, где непосредственно происходит то ради чего все собственно и затевалось — сведение(matching). И на этом уровне, в смысле формата данных и производимых элементарных действий, FORTS мало чем отличается от той же CME или любой другой современной биржи. Входной поток состоит из заявко двух типов, на вставку(insert) и отмену(cancel). Бьете вы по рынку или выставляете заявку в глубь стакана — для ядра нет разницы, все это в конечном итоге преобразуется в заявку на вставку, которой присваивается свой уникальный идентификатор. Другой тип заявок — на отмену, позволяет убрать часть(или всю) предшествующей заявки на вставку. Ядро принимая на входе поток состоящий из заявок на вставку и отмену, создает поток сведенных сделок, каждая сведенная сделка связана с двумя заявками участвующих в сделке. Исходя из полученного потока, затем строятся стаканы, и тиковые данные(сведенные сделки), которые рассылаются пользователям(к примеру на RTS срезы стаканов строятся с периодичностью 30 миллисекунд), и лишь затем тики преобразуются в красивые свечки, отображаемые на экране. Поток данных содержащий заявки на вставку, отмену и сведенные сделки, на FORTS называется Full Order Log.

( Читать дальше )

....все тэги
UPDONW
Новый дизайн